Today's Fine-tuning & Training: Fastest-Growing Projects — August 02, 2026

Today's Fine-tuning & Training space on GitHub continues to see a steady influx of projects that cater to various use cases ranging from GUI-based model tuning to specialized fine-tuning pipelines for voice cloning and small-scale transformer training. LlamaForge, for instance, stands out with its comprehensive approach to llama.cpp, offering users the ability to fine-tune models through an intuitive graphical interface while also providing a streamlined way to build and update models directly from upstream sources.

dadwritestech/LlamaForge: This project provides a full GUI experience on top of llama.cpp, enabling all-knobs model tuning and one-click builds or updates from upstream. With a growth score of 12.59 and 53 stars, it is gaining traction due to its user-friendly interface that simplifies the otherwise complex process of fine-tuning large language models.

Saivineeth147/lora-speedrun: Speedrunning LoRA fine-tuning by freezing both tasks and hardware while maintaining a public wall-clock leaderboard, this project uses modded-nanogpt for efficient fine-tuning. With 11.80 growth score and 144 stars, it appeals to developers looking for optimized methods to fine-tune models quickly.

Doriandarko/texts-to-transformer: This tool allows users to train a tiny Transformer model from scratch using their iMessage history entirely on their Mac. With a high growth score of 11.38 and impressive 437 stars, it is notable for its unique approach to small-scale training that leverages personal data and local computation resources.

tetsuo-ai/voice_clone_lab: This repository features a Qwen3-TTS fine-tuning pipeline enabling users to clone voices from short audio clips and generate speech locally. With 7.37 growth score and 146 stars, it demonstrates strong interest in voice cloning applications that can be deployed on local machines.

Dots-Infra/BigMac: An open-source toolkit for training multimodal large language models using a BigMac-style pipeline-parallel approach, this project has gained modest attention with its unique training method. With 1.40 growth score and 31 stars, it is still growing but at a slower pace compared to other projects in the list.
